#d2eb92 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d2eb92 is composed of 82.4% red, 92.2%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.9%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 76.9 degrees, a saturation of 69% and a lightness of 74.7%. #d2eb92 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a5d725.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

Shades and Tints of #d2eb92

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050701 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d2eb92

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c1c3ba is the less saturated color, while #dbff7e is the most saturated one.
